Synopsis

This book will provide an easily accessible clearly written guide to commonly encountered orthopaedic trauma for students and doctors in training. The background anatomy to each region is covered first, followed by the symptoms and signs of each condition. Investigations and classification of injuries are followed by a guide to management, both in the emergency department and in the operating theatre. Readership includes: medical students, junior doctors, specialist registrars, general nurses, orthopaedic nurses, nursing students, physiotherapists, rehabilitation specialists, A&E staff.

About the Author

Fares Haddad is Consultant Orthopaedic and Trauma Surgeon at Princess Grace Hospital, London; Sam Oussedik is specialist registrar, Department of Trauma and Orthopaedics, Central Middlesex Hospital, London; and Rahul Patel is specialist registrar in orthopaedics, North East Thames rotation, London
